The new Google Antigravity IDE app forces you to opt in to tracking and data training. The button remains disabled until the box is selected, though they claim you can opt out later in settings.
They force the opt-in knowing most people won't read it or bother to opt out. This is a dark UX pattern.

There seems to be some dark UX cooking with merchants and PayPal's "automatic payments" functionality.
I checked my PayPal's active subscriptions and noticed following:
- There are automatic payments for merchants where I wasn't aware of consenting to an automatic payment scheme.
- I have quite a few active payment subscriptions for services where I have cancelled recurring payments long time ago.I'm not aware of abuse of the unnecessary active automatic payments but by principle it sucks that merchants don't protect consumer payment information with expected rigor.
